We own at French Quarter because we enjoy the location and it has one of the better pool's in Branson, not that Branson resorts are known for great pools. For us it's more about the location as FQ is right on the strip (76 Hwy) but the back enterance goes out onto the yellow traffic relief route. There is also an iHop and Olive Garden within walking distance of the resort and a Cracker Barrel Country Store/Restaurant across the street. Because of the easy access to the traffic relief route, we can get anywhere reasonably quickly and avoid as much traffic as possible.
Since I have not stayed at the Wyndham properties I really can't compare the two. French Quarter's developer filed for bankruptcy a couple of years ago and the resort is now being managed by Southwind Management, which is the same management company for Spinnaker Resorts. I really haven't seen a decline in quality since the bankruptcy was filed and guests don't seem to know about it unless they're owners.
